On Sat, 28 Jan 2006 09:53:49 -0500, "Geo" wrote: >But who cares, if the address you have for your home DSL account is on the >bogon list that just means you'll need to use a mail server that's not on >that block, nobody is blocking browsing from unused IP addresses (well >nobody who hosts websites anyway). Quite to the contrary, a very standard setup is to drop anything in bogon space. And if you're coming from an unused IP address, how will the web sites reply to you?
